Xinyue Liang is a technology entrepreneur and co-founder of HeartByte, a generative AI startup that operates the interactive fiction platform Storio. HeartByte participated in Y Combinator's Winter 2024 batch and is based in San Francisco.[1]

Career

Liang co-founded HeartByte in 2023 alongside Rachel Wang. The company develops Storio, a content platform that uses generative artificial intelligence to help creators write and publish fiction significantly faster than traditional methods. The platform allows users to create original fiction or derivative works based on existing fictional worlds, and includes tools to transform written narratives into immersive, interactive visual experiences.[2]

Storio positions itself as an AI co-pilot for fiction writing, offering its core writing tools for free. The platform supports a community-oriented model in which readers and creators can engage with fictional worlds through interactive storytelling. The company operates at the intersection of generative AI, consumer entertainment, and social media.[1]

HeartByte was accepted into Y Combinator's Winter 2024 cohort, where it was categorized under the generative AI, consumer, entertainment, and social media sectors. The company remains active as of its Y Combinator listing.
